Writing
We aim to equip pupils with the skills and opportunities needed to write in order for them to feel valued as writers and appreciate others’ writing.
We want our children to be able to express ideas verbally and research the writing of others. We want to enable children to communicate effectively through both the spoken and written word and writing is linked closely to reading and oral storytelling. We provide pupils with the opportunities to write for real audiences which will make writing a meaningful, legitimate activity and will promote confidence and a sense of achievement.
Aims for our children are to:
- Write with confidence, enjoyment and clarity in appropriate genre forms to communicate their meaning to others.
- Understand the phonic and spelling system and use this to write confidently and with increasing accuracy.
- Plan, draft, revise, edit and publish their own writing and learn how to critically appraise their writing and that of others.
- Develop the technical vocabulary with which to discuss writing, i.e. the basics of sentence construction and punctuation and vocabulary associated with grammar.
- To develop fluent and legible handwriting.
- Use a wide range of specific/technical vocabulary appropriate to text type.
In school we follow a whole school writing process covering a range of genres. Each writing process begins with a hook to engage the children and allows them to explore existing texts.
Reading
At Templenewsam we support children to become confident, expressive and fluent readers who will develop a love of reading.
We aim for children to be able to:
- Use a wide range of strategies to decode meaning from text as well as having a sound grasp of phonics.
- Talk about books, confidently, offering opinions and preferences, for example having a favourite author or genre.
- Understand and gain a level of skill in their reading that enables them to support their own independent learning.
- Enjoy reading at home and at school, with a positive reading habit be it for pleasure or learning.
- Experience a wide range of different media and different texts to ensure a good understanding of text structure across the curriculum.
- Experience a range of texts from different cultures.
- Transfer learning in reading to their writing.
- Increase/ understand a wide range of vocabulary.
